> > clk_divider_bestdiv() clamps maxdiv using:
> >
> > maxdiv = min(ULONG_MAX / rate, maxdiv);
> >
> > to avoid overflow in rate * i. However requests like
> > clk_round_rate(clk, ULONG_MAX), which are used to determine the maximum
> > supported rate of a clock, result in maxdiv being clamped to 1. If no
> > valid divider of 1 exists in the table the loop is never entered and
> > bestdiv falls back to the maximum divider with the minimum parent rate,
> > causing clk_round_rate(clk, ULONG_MAX) to incorrectly return the minimum
> > supported rate instead of the maximum.
> >
> > Fix this by replacing the maxdiv clamping and the unprotected rate * i
> > multiplications with check_mul_overflow(), clamping target_parent_rate
> > to ULONG_MAX on overflow. This allows the loop to iterate all valid
> > dividers regardless of the requested rate, and clk_hw_round_rate() with
> > ULONG_MAX will correctly return the maximum supported parent rate.
